Twinkles

Twinkles

A Poem by Natasha Ashway
"

Simple words for smiley thoughts.

"

 

Day and night, near and far:
They ponder how wonderfully amazing we are
And how radiant their lives become
When our affection’s turned in their direction
 
Light of daydreams; reward of existence 
Pivot of thought in presence and as much in absence
They burst with love when we walk through the door
What a gift; those dogs we pet and adore
 
And the cats that we dote on, whoa, leaping on us like puppies!
Basking in the warm source of general freshness and yummy
Each meowing in the singular message we instantly understand;
‘Oh, how I missed your face, your voice, your smell, your hand!’
 
Day after day hearts afire stay the same
Their twinkles lit to shine with joy and faith through life and change
For yes, they will love us as long and as much as they can all the freakin’ time
Each of them certified from above to cuddle, lick and label ‘Mine!’.
